ELEC2645 (2018/19) / Mbed 2 deprecated el17set_

Dependencies:   mbed

Committer:
S_Tingle
Date:
Thu May 02 19:59:05 2019 +0000
Revision:
12:200a1266ceee
Parent:
11:953141c3f7dd
Child:
13:c3b550fc2445
Enemy2 added

Who changed what in which revision?

UserRevisionLine numberNew contents of line
S_Tingle 5:e6cb6fda5b37 1 #include "Game.h"
S_Tingle 5:e6cb6fda5b37 2
S_Tingle 5:e6cb6fda5b37 3 Game::Game(){
S_Tingle 5:e6cb6fda5b37 4
S_Tingle 5:e6cb6fda5b37 5 }
S_Tingle 5:e6cb6fda5b37 6
S_Tingle 5:e6cb6fda5b37 7 Game::~Game(){
S_Tingle 5:e6cb6fda5b37 8
S_Tingle 5:e6cb6fda5b37 9 }
S_Tingle 5:e6cb6fda5b37 10
S_Tingle 5:e6cb6fda5b37 11 void Game::init(){
S_Tingle 5:e6cb6fda5b37 12 smiley.init(x,y);
S_Tingle 5:e6cb6fda5b37 13 }
S_Tingle 5:e6cb6fda5b37 14
S_Tingle 5:e6cb6fda5b37 15 void Game::dirmag(Gamepad &pad){
S_Tingle 5:e6cb6fda5b37 16 dir = pad.get_direction();
S_Tingle 5:e6cb6fda5b37 17 mag = pad.get_mag();
S_Tingle 5:e6cb6fda5b37 18 }
S_Tingle 5:e6cb6fda5b37 19
S_Tingle 5:e6cb6fda5b37 20 void Game::drawSprite(N5110 &lcd){
S_Tingle 5:e6cb6fda5b37 21 maze.drawSprite(lcd);
S_Tingle 11:953141c3f7dd 22 enemy1.drawSprite(lcd);
S_Tingle 12:200a1266ceee 23 enemy2.drawSprite(lcd);
S_Tingle 5:e6cb6fda5b37 24 smiley.drawSprite(lcd);
S_Tingle 5:e6cb6fda5b37 25 }
S_Tingle 5:e6cb6fda5b37 26
S_Tingle 9:b272864b8355 27 void Game::movement(Gamepad &pad, N5110 &lcd, mC col){
S_Tingle 11:953141c3f7dd 28 smiley.movement(dir,lcd);
S_Tingle 11:953141c3f7dd 29 enemy1.movement(lcd);
S_Tingle 12:200a1266ceee 30 enemy2.movement(lcd);
S_Tingle 5:e6cb6fda5b37 31 }